Single Mother Survival Guide

Becoming a single mum is one of the most daunting and overwhelming life changes someone will ever go through. Whether you are pregnant or have teenagers, you will most likely be confused and struggling with what to do next. I became a single mother in 2013 when my daughter was just a few months old, and it has been a challenging but rewarding journey ever since. This Podcast (and the website www.singlemothersurvivalguide.com) was created to assist newly single mothers in all things they may need to know about. SO WHAT IS THE SINGLE MOTHER SURVIVAL GUIDE PODCAST ABOUT? A Podcast for single mums, made by a single mum… The Single Mother Survival Guide Podcast includes a mixture of me babbling about single mums business, and interviews and discussions with different people and experts about different topics. First off the ranks this includes an interview with a Wills and Estate lawyer which contains everything YOU need to know about getting a Will done, an interview with a financial adviser on everyday money management, savings, spending and so forth, an interview with an online security expert so that YOU know how to keep yourself secure online, an open interview with a domestic violence survivor and advocate, and another interview with a financial adviser on everything to do with insurance, and what you should think about getting insured to ensure the financial safety for you and your kids. Coming up after that I have chats with people including parenting experts, family lawyers, and a life coach. I also chat about the social stigma of being a single mum, single parent travel, everyday tips to make YOUR life easier, dating, personal budgeting, resources out there to help YOU AND YOUR CHILDREN, child support, domestic violence, successful co-parenting, advantages to being a single mum, and the list goes on…

Nov 16, 2021

In this episode, single mum Jenny shares Part 2 of her story.  

**Please note this episode and topic may act as a trigger for some people, and this episode is not suitable to listen to within earshot of children.**

In the last episode (Episode 273 - Part 1), Jenny talked about what life was like growing up with an alcoholic father and the sexual abuse she received from her father starting at the age of 9, and how she was betrayed by her own mother to protect her father. She shared how she overcame and thrived after sexual abuse. 

In this episode, Jenny talks about her two marriages and touches on life as a single mum raising two daughters after getting divorced.

In this episode, she also shared: 

  • how she fell head over heels and married her first husband,
  • what it was like dealing with her in-laws after they found out about her traumatic childhood,
  • how both of her husbands coped with her traumatic childhood,
  • how she gave in to her first husband's fantasies about sleeping with other men, which resulted in an unexpected pregnancy,
  • the resentment she felt towards her first husband after he convinced her to terminate the pregnancy,
  • the break up of her first marriage,
  • going from having everything to having nothing,
  • how the relationship with her second husband started,
  • dealing with her second husband's drinking and depression which ultimately resulted in resentment and resurfacing of her childhood traumas,
  • choosing to stay in the relationship for the children,
  • how she chose not to settle and free herself from a loveless marriage and thrive as a single mum,
  • and so much more!
